Retreatability of Bioceramic Endodontic Sealers: a Review
Kostadin I Zhekov1, Vessela P Stefanova1
1Department of Operative Dentistry and Endodontics, Faculty of Dental Medicine, Medical University of Plovdiv, Plovdiv, Bulgaria.
Abstract:
In 2009 a new type of endodontic sealers was introduced to the market. The so called "bioceramic" sealers are a promising alternative to the present golden standard of root canal fillings. Now a decade later, still very little is known about the ability to remove these sealers in cases of non-surgical endodontic retreatment (NSER). There are only a limited number of articles that provide such information. The commonly used hand files are not efficient in removing thoroughly the sealer from the main canal walls. Machine driven files are much easier and faster alternative to the hand ones, but are still not able to ensure complete removal. Although ultrasonics can be applied only in the straight portion of the main canal, they raise the efficacy of sealer removal. Photon-initiated photoacoustic streaming (PIPS) is another way to enhance the removal of bioceramics. Solvents like chloroform and orange oil are effective in softening gutta-percha, but not the bioceramics. This article reviews the available scientific data concerning removal of bioceramic materials in the context of a NSER.
